Types of Paint Surfaces
When it involves paint coatings, there are five major kinds you ought to know about: flat, eggshell, satin, semi-gloss, and gloss. Each type serves a certain objective and can drastically impact the look of your room.
Flat finishes have a matte look, making them wonderful for hiding flaws on walls. They're best for ceilings or low-traffic areas but can be testing to tidy.

Satin finishes are preferred for their soft sheen, making them versatile for different applications, including bathroom and kitchens. They're much easier to clean than flat or eggshell finishes, making them practical for high-traffic areas.
Semi-gloss surfaces supply a recognizable shine, which works well for trim, moldings, and closets. They're extremely sturdy and simple to wipe down, best for spaces prone to dampness.
Ultimately, gloss finishes have a reflective, glossy surface area, making them ideal for accent pieces or furnishings.
Recognizing these kinds of paint surfaces will certainly assist you make informed choices for your next painting project.
Characteristics of Each End up
Each sort of paint surface has distinct characteristics that influence not just the look however likewise the performance of your wall surfaces and surfaces.
As an example, flat surfaces use a matte appearance, making them terrific for concealing blemishes. Nonetheless, they're not the very best selection for high-traffic locations since they're tougher to clean.
On the other hand, eggshell coatings offer a slight shine, striking an equilibrium in between longevity and visual appeals. They're a lot more washable than level coatings, making them optimal for living rooms and bedrooms.
Satin surfaces shine a bit a lot more, making them appropriate for locations that require some washability, like kitchens and bathrooms. Their smooth appearance likewise shows light magnificently, improving the overall look of your area.
Semi-gloss surfaces are even more reflective and long lasting, ideal for trim, moldings, and cabinets, where you desire both style and ease of cleaning.
Ultimately, high-gloss finishes provide a glossy, polished appearance, yet they can emphasize blemishes. They're superb for accent items or furniture but might not appropriate for big wall surface locations.
Recognizing these qualities aids you make notified decisions for your paint projects.
Choosing the Right End Up
Choosing the right paint surface can be a video game changer in your home's aesthetic and capability. To make the most effective choice, think about the area's objective and the degree of resilience you need.
For high-traffic locations like corridors or cooking areas, select a satin or semi-gloss finish; these are much more immune to discolorations and simple to clean.
If you're repainting a room or a living-room, a level or eggshell coating could be the way to go. These finishes supply a softer appearance and can conceal imperfections well, developing a comfortable ambience.
